The Methods Choice On Blood Pressure Measurement In Patients With Atrial Fibrillation

Objective:To assess the accuracy and stability of some measurement methods on blood pressure(BP)for patients with permanent atrial fibrillation.Methods:Between November 2016 to November 2018,a total of 208 patients with permanent atrial fibrillation are selected as the subjects.Blood pressure was m easured by different instrumentation,the instrumentation including intra-cavity ca theter,mercury sphygmomanometer,upper arm and wrist electronic sphygmomano meter.Measurement of sphygmomanometers were half an hour apart,each of whi ch was measured three times(each time interval is 1-2 min)for average.Unsta ble measurement was defined as systolic blood pressure(SBP)/diastolic blood pr essure(DBP)difference > 6 mm Hg in twice and above measurements.Bland-Al tman method was used to estimate the consistency of different sphygmomanom eters.Results:For all of the AF patients,the stability of intra-cavity catheter,mercury sp hygmomanometer,upper arm and wrist electronic sphygmomanometer measureme nts were 71.6%,49.5%,46.2% and 74.5%,respectively.Compared with blood pr essure value measured by intra-cavity catheter,SBP and DBP difference were s tatistically significant in mercury sphygmomanometer,upper arm and wrist electr onic sphygmomanometer groups(127/77,131/78,127/80 vs 133/83 mm Hg,all P<0.05).Consistency test showed the data of three kinds of non-invasive blood pressure measurement methods all have a deviate to the 0 reference line in dif ferent degree,the upper arm electronic sphygmomanometer(2.58 mm Hg)have the advantage on the measurement of SBP while the wrist electronic sphygmo manometer(2.57 mm Hg)have the advantage on the measurement of DBP,andthe differences were statistically significant(P<0.05).Conclusion:1.The values of systolic and diastolic blood pressure measured by three non-invasive blood pressure measurements are lower than those of intraaortic blood pressure.2.The upper arm electronic sphygmomanometer is closer to the intra-aortic blood pressure in the measurement of systolic blood pressure in patients with atrial fibrillation,and the wrist electronic sphygmomanometer is closer to the intra-aortic blood pressure in the measurement of diastolic blood pressure in patients with atrial fibrillation.In the measurement of systolic blood pressure,the distortion rate of upper arm electronic sphygmomanometer is the lowest,and that of wrist electronic sphygmomanometer is the lowest in the measurement of diastolic blood pressure.3.On the premise of setting 6 mmHg as a stable node,wrist-type electronic sphygmomanometer has the best stability in the process of blood pressure measurement and is higher than intraaortic blood pressure,while mercury sphygmomanometer and upper arm-type electronic sphygmomanometer have significantly lower stability in blood pressure measurement.
